    3. Hello Helena, Sorry to not answer sooner.  I wanted to look more closely at my folder of notes. Yes, there is quite a bit online about my family.  A distant cousin and I worked for some time developing the lineage and he has posted it to the Island Register, a site from Prince Edward Island, where our family eventually settled. We were helped immensely by another distant cousin who still lived in Suffolk. This was about 9 years ago. Yes, Helena, I'm quite sure your William and mine are not the same. There are, however, enough common names to make the whole idea that they may have been related in some way very interesting! My William and his wife, Mary Clarke (have not been able to establish if they were related) had 3 children christened in Westhall.....James, William and Joseph. They then seem to disappear. We then found a William and Mary having 7 additional children in Brampton. There was naturally always a suspicion in my mind that this could have been another William & Mary Clarke. After all, these were very common names. However, through some stroke of luck I got an email from a descendant of Hannah Clarke, born in Brampton in 1798 which somehow confirmed the fact that it was indeed the same couple. I would have to read all of my notes thoroughly to check what that info was. My Hannah married Isaac Colman in Lowestoft 1 Feb 1819.  I am a descendant of William, one of the sons christened in Westhall. This is the generation that moved to PEI. I see you have related names of Low & Redgrave, names I've run across too. We probably should not think this is a dead end. Perhaps if we could get one generation farther back, we could find a link somewhere. I know this has piqued my interest! I hope you keep in touch. I certainly will let you know if I find anything more. I too have an  ancestor William Clarke who was christened in Westhall. My William was  christened in 1749 and married Mary Clarke 12 May 1777, also in Westhall.  Their son, also William, was christened 10 Feb 1783 in Westhall and married  Martha Newby 29 May 1809 in Uggeshall. This William was my 3rd great  grandfather. If you find any ties to your family, feel free to contact me off list. I  believe I have seen the Stannard name in doing my research but could not  find the reference to it in my quick look through my notes. Most of my work  on the Clarke family was done nearly 10 years ago. Hope to hear from you....
